Html 将ul与img对齐
我试图让我在Html 将ul与img对齐,html,css,html-lists,Html,Css,Html Lists,我试图让我在ul中的链接与图像和文本对齐,这样我就可以拥有一个好的导航栏,但出于某种原因,它位于所有内容的下方。我怎样才能解决这个问题 正文{ 保证金:0; 填充:0; 字体系列:“开放式Sans”,无衬线; } #标语{ 字体:斜体; } 导航{ 背景色:白色; -webkit盒阴影:0px 6px 7px-2px rgba(0,0,0,0.75); -moz盒阴影:0px 6px 7px-2px rgba(0,0,0,0.75); 盒子阴影:0px 6px 7px-2px rgba(0,0
ul
中的链接与图像和文本对齐,这样我就可以拥有一个好的导航栏,但出于某种原因,它位于所有内容的下方。我怎样才能解决这个问题
正文{
保证金:0;
填充:0;
字体系列:“开放式Sans”,无衬线;
}
#标语{
字体:斜体;
}
导航{
背景色:白色;
-webkit盒阴影:0px 6px 7px-2px rgba(0,0,0,0.75);
-moz盒阴影:0px 6px 7px-2px rgba(0,0,0,0.75);
盒子阴影:0px 6px 7px-2px rgba(0,0,0,0.75);
}
#标志{
填充:10px 10px 10px 10px;
垂直对齐:中间对齐;
}
锂,
a{
文字装饰:无;
列表样式类型:无;
颜色:黑色;
显示:内联块;
浮动:对;
}
实时、1对1、灵活且个性化
您希望将#nav items
列表向右浮动,因为这是一个块元素。然后在li
上显示:内联块
,在a
上显示颜色
/文本装饰
正文{
保证金:0;
填充:0;
字体系列:“开放式Sans”,无衬线;
}
#标语{
字体:斜体;
}
导航{
背景色:白色;
-webkit盒阴影:0px 6px 7px-2px rgba(0,0,0,0.75);
-moz盒阴影:0px 6px 7px-2px rgba(0,0,0,0.75);
盒子阴影:0px 6px 7px-2px rgba(0,0,0,0.75);
}
#标志{
填充:10px 10px 10px 10px;
垂直对齐:中间对齐;
}
#导航项目{
浮动:对;
}
李{
显示:内联块;
}
a{
文字装饰:无;
颜色:黑色;
}
语言鸟
实时、1对1、灵活且个性化
将显示:flex
应用于导航
,为什么不将浮动:right
也从li
中删除
正文{
保证金:0;
字体系列:“开放式Sans”,无衬线;
}
#标语{
字体:斜体;
}
导航{
背景色:白色;
-webkit盒阴影:0px 6px 7px-2px rgba(0,0,0,0.75);
-moz盒阴影:0px 6px 7px-2px rgba(0,0,0,0.75);
盒子阴影:0px 6px 7px-2px rgba(0,0,0,0.75);
显示器:flex;
对齐项目:居中;
}
#标志{
填充:10px;
}
保险商实验室{
左边距:自动;
}
锂,
a{
文字装饰:无;
列表样式类型:无;
颜色:黑色;
显示:内联flex;
}
实时、1对1、灵活且个性化
图像现在与文本不对齐。您的意思是什么?你看到我的片段了吗?你是否像我的回答那样使用了align items:center
,